GSH GeoGame: Project Description
Register to play this online geography game. With help from maps, atlases, and other reference materials, match the description of each location in the game with the name of the corresponding city. After the students have decided the answers to the game, you enter your answers into the form at the top of the game page. If all of your answers are correct a certificate will be presented to print out and post on your bulletin board. Research and submit clues about your own community

Global Grocery List Project
Global Grocery List is a long standing project that generates real, peer collected data for student computation, analysis, and conclusion-building within the context of social studies, science, mathematics and other disciplines.

DoInk.com | Draw, Animate, and Collaborate
DoInk is an outstanding free illustration and animation creator. The site has tools that are similar in feel and function to Adobe’s flash. DoInk creates custom animations right inside your Internet browser. There is an explore section where you and your students can get some inspiration for animations. DoInk provides tutorials for illustrating and animating making it easy to get started.
A Collaborative Learning Community.: RCampus.com Open Tools for Open Minds
RCampus is a collaborative environment that is a one-stop shop for everything school related. RCampus utilizes Open Education Management system that makes it easy to build personal and group websites, manage courses, eportfolios, academic communities, build rubrics, connect students with tutors, and a book exchange. All of these tools are FREE for students and faculty. This would be a great place to organize your classroom life and keep your students organized. Everything is integrated making management very simple. Students stay well informed and communication opportunities grow with RCampus.
